Why Your Garage Door Gets Stuck Halfway

A garage door relies on multiple moving parts working together. When one component fails, the entire system can stop mid-cycle.


Here are the most common causes:


1. Misaligned or Blocked Safety Sensors

Garage doors have safety sensors near the bottom of the tracks. If they’re blocked or misaligned, the system may stop or reverse unexpectedly.


What to check:

  • Make sure nothing is blocking the sensors

  • Look for blinking lights (a sign of misalignment)

  • Gently clean the lenses

👉 This is one of the easiest issues to fix.


2. Broken or Worn-Out Springs

Garage door springs do most of the heavy lifting. If a spring is damaged or broken, your door may struggle to move—or stop halfway.


Signs of spring issues:

  • Loud “bang” from the garage

  • Door feels heavy when lifting manually

  • Door won’t fully open


⚠️ Do not attempt to repair springs yourself—they are under high tension and dangerous.


3. Track or Roller Problems

If your door isn’t moving smoothly, it could be an issue with the track or rollers.


Common issues:

  • Bent or misaligned tracks

  • Worn or broken rollers

  • Debris in the track


What to do:

  • Visually inspect for obstructions

  • Clean out dirt or debris

  • Avoid forcing the door


If the track is bent or damaged, professional repair is needed.


4. Garage Door Opener Issues

Sometimes the problem isn’t the door—it’s the opener.


Possible causes:

  • Worn gears inside the motor

  • Limit settings are incorrect

  • Electrical issues


You may hear the motor running, but the door doesn’t move properly.


5. Obstructions or Resistance

Even small obstacles can cause your garage door to stop.


Check for:

  • Items blocking the door’s path

  • Ice buildup (rare in Austin, but possible during winter storms)

  • Warped panels or resistance


Garage doors are designed to stop when they encounter resistance to prevent damage or injury.


6. Cable Problems

Cables help lift and lower your garage door evenly.


Signs of cable issues:

  • Door looks crooked or uneven

  • One side lifts higher than the other

  • Visible fraying or loose cables

⚠️ Cable repairs should always be handled by a professional.


Quick Solutions You Can Try

Before calling a pro, here are a few safe troubleshooting steps:

✔️ Reset the Opener

Unplug the opener for 30–60 seconds, then plug it back in.

✔️ Check the Sensors

Clean and realign them if needed.

✔️ Inspect for Obstructions

Remove anything blocking the track or door path.

✔️ Test Manual Operation

Use the emergency release cord to disconnect the opener and try lifting the door manually.


👉 If it moves easily, the issue is likely the opener.

👉 If it’s heavy or stuck, it’s likely a spring or mechanical issue.


What NOT to Do


🚫 Don’t force the door open or closed

🚫 Don’t keep pressing the opener repeatedly

🚫 Don’t attempt to fix springs or cables yourself


These can make the problem worse—or cause injury.
